Courtney Armstrong, LPC, MHSP

Summarize how a clients’ emotional trauma is processed in the brain as it relates to case conceptualization.
Analyze why the use of clinical exposure techniques alone are not enough to relieve post-traumatic stress symptoms.
Breakdown the three phases of trauma-informed treatment put to practical use in-session.
Compile recent neuroscience discoveries regarding memory reconsolidation and its clinical implications for treating trauma.
Characterize the five steps that several evidence-based trauma therapies have in common.
Utilize two experiential techniques that can be used to resource, uplift, and empower clients to reduce feelings of shame and helplessness.
Apply two interventions you can use to help clients reconnect to a healthy sense of self, relationships, and the world.
